§ 21-3-13 — Limitation of damages recoverable for injury or death of rodeo contestant.
No person who voluntarily participates as a contestant in any rodeo, his representative or his estate may recover damages in excess of one hundred thousand dollars for wrongful death or personal injury arising out of such participation.

Legislative History
SL 1985, ch 168, § 1.
